a.facebook {
 font-size: 8px;
 font-weight: bold;
 color: #fff;
}

a.facebook:visited {
 color: #fff;
}

a.facebook:hover {
 color: #990;
}

a.foot {
 font-size: 8.5pt;
 font-weight: bold;
 color: #fff;
}

a.foot:visited {
 color: #fff;
}

a.foot:hover {
 color: #990;
}

a.link {
 display: block;
 width: 154px;
 height: 34px;
 background-image: url('../btn/button2.gif');
 background-repeat: no-repeat;
 font-size: 8.5pt;
 color: #360;
 text-decoration: none;
 text-align: center;
}

a.link:hover {
 color: #000099;
 text-decoration: underline;
}

a.menu {
 background-color: #cc9;
 font-size: 8.5pt;
 font-weight: bold;
 color: #360;
 text-decoration: none;
}

a.menu:visited {
 color: #360;
 text-decoration: none;
}

a.menu:hover {
 color: #fff;
 text-decoration: none;
}

a.white {
 color: #fff;
 text-decoration: none;
}

a.white:hover {
 color: #ffffff;
 text-decoration: underline;
}

body {
 color: #360;
 font-family: verdana,tahoma,arial;
 font-size: 10.5pt;
 background-image: url('../pix/cornback.jpg');
 background-repeat: repeat-x;
 background-attachment: fixed;
 margin: 10px; 
}

.roundedcornr_box {
 background: url(../img/roundedcornr_tl.png) no-repeat top left;
}
.roundedcornr_top {
 background: url(../img/roundedcornr_tr.png) no-repeat top right;
}
.roundedcornr_bottom {
 background: url(../img/roundedcornr_bl.png) no-repeat bottom left;
}
.roundedcornr_bottom div {
 background: url(../img/roundedcornr_br.png) no-repeat bottom right;
}
.roundedcornr_content {
 background: url(../img/roundedcornr_r.png) top right repeat-y;
}
.roundedcornr_top div,.roundedcornr_top,
.roundedcornr_bottom div, .roundedcornr_bottom {
	width: 100%;
	height: 15px;
	font-size: 1px;
}
.roundedcornr_content { padding: 0 15px; }
.roundedcornr_wrapper {
 margin-right: 10px; 
 padding-right: 10px; 
 padding-left: 10px;	
}



.roundedpink_box {
   background: url(../img/roundedpink_tl.png) no-repeat top left;
}
.roundedpink_top {
   background: url(../img/roundedpink_tr.png) no-repeat top right;
}
.roundedpink_bottom {
   background: url(../img/roundedpink_bl.png) no-repeat bottom left;
}
.roundedpink_bottom div {
   background: url(../img/roundedpink_br.png) no-repeat bottom right;
}
.roundedpink_content {
   background: url(../img/roundedpink_r.png) top right repeat-y;
   padding: 0 15px;
}
.roundedpink_top div,.roundedpink_top, .roundedpink_bottom div, .roundedpink_bottom {
   width: 100%;
   height: 15px;
   font-size: 1px;
}
.roundedpink_wrapper {
   margin-right: 10px; 
   padding-right: 10px; 
   padding-left: 10px;	
}











div.content {
 width: 950px; 
 border: 1px solid #060;
 background-color: #4a7337;
}

div.detail {
 background-color: #4a7337;
 width: 950px; 
}

div.footer {
 clear: both;
 background-color: #4a7337;
 color: #fff;
 text-align: center;
 font-size: 8.5pt;
 font-weight: bold;
 padding: 5px 0 0 0;
}

div.white {
 width: 952px;
 background-color: #fff; 
}

div.wrapper {
 width: 952px;
 background-color: #fff; 
}

div.newsletter {
 text-align: left;
 padding-left: 20px;
 padding-right: 20px;
}

html>body div.detail {
 height: auto; /* for not-IE */
}

p, td {
 color: #336600;
 font-family: verdana,tahoma,arial;
 font-size: 10.5pt;
}

td.beigebox {
 border-width: 1px;
 border-color: #006600;
 border-style: solid;
 background-color: #ffffcc;
}

td.greenbox {
 border-width: 1px;
 border-color: #006600;
 border-style: solid;
 background-color: #b4bf7d;
 background-color: #99ff99;
}

.announce {
 font-size: 20pt;
 color: #990000;
 font-weight: bold;
}

.head9pt {
 color: #336600;
 font-size: 9pt;
 font-family: verdana,tahoma,arial;
 font-weight: bold;
 font-style: italic;
}

.head13pt {
 color: #336600;
 font-size: 13pt;
 font-family: verdana,tahoma,arial;
 font-weight: bold;
 font-style: italic;
}

.head14pt {
 color: #336600;
 font-size: 12pt;
 font-family: verdana,tahoma,arial;
 font-weight: bold;
 font-style: italic;
}

.head20pt {
 color: #663300;
 font-size: 20pt;
 font-family: verdana,tahoma,arial;
 font-weight: bold;
 font-style: italic;
}

.head30pt {
 color: #336600;
 font-size: 30pt;
 font-family: verdana,tahoma,arial;
 font-weight: bold;
 font-style: italic;
}


